    Plaga, Omega / Queen
    Spoiler
    Show
    Games: RE4
    Tiny Aberration
    Hit Dice: 4d8+8 (26HP)
    Initiative: -2
    Speed: 0’ (0 squares)
    Armor Class: 15 (+2 size, -2 Dex, +5 natural); touch 10; flat-footed 15
    Base Attack/ Grapple: +2/-6
    Attack: Claw +4 melee (1d8+2)
    Full Attack: Claw +4 melee (1d8+2)
    Space/Reach: 2½’/0’
    Special Attacks: N/A
    Special Qualities: Aberration traits, Command Host, Burst Forth, Infectious Spores, Light Weakness, Direct Plagas
    Saves: Fort +2, Ref -2, Will +2
    Abilities: Str 14 (+2), Dex 7 (-2), Con 14 (+2), Int 16 (+3), Wis 14 (+2), Cha 7 (-2)
    Skills: Bluff +2, Diplomacy +2, Hide +6, Intimidate +4, Knowledge (arcana) +7, Knowledge (local) +6, Profession +5, Search +6
    Feats: Leadership, Persuasive
    Environment: any
    Organization: solitary
    Challenge Rating: 4
    Treasure: N/A
    Alignment: Lawful Evil
    Advancement: 5-6 Hit Die (Tiny), 7-9 Hit Die (Small)
    Level Adjustment: N/A

    • Command Host (Ex): Plagas within a host can direct the actions of that host, commanding it to perform any action that the host is capable of doing; this ability operates identically to a dominate monster spell, except the host is not allowed a saving throw to negate the effect, & the effect has a range of touch; this ability is in effect until either the host is dead (-10HP or below, even decapitation is not completely sufficient to cause death in this case), the Plaga is dead, or the Plaga is removed from the host

    • Burst Forth (Ex): If the host has been critically injured (less than 25% HP remaining, all the way to -9HP), the Plaga can partially emerge from the body, exploding out of the largest wound; the Plaga can continue to control the body (via the Command Host ability, above), even if the host would normally be considered dead; this maneuver grants the Plaga cover, & allows it to survive the death of the host

    • Infectious Spores (Ex): three times per day, Plagas can release a cloud of infectious spores; all creatures within a 10’ radius are exposed to Plaga spores (see Las Plagas: Disease, above); this cloud has no effect in sunlight or within the radius of a daylight spell

    • Light Weakness (Ex): Plagas are helpless in sunlight or within the radius of a daylight spell, taking 1d6+4 damage per round; in addition, a Plaga exposed to bright light must make a Fortitude save (DC20) or immediately die; Plagas can avoid these effects if it remains within significant shadow, underground, in moonlight or starlight, within the radius of a darkness spell, or while entirely within the body of a host

    • Direct Plagas (Su): Omega Plagas have the ability to direct the actions of all other Plagas that have fewer Hit Dice (even those within host bodies) within range (180’, or 36 squares); this ability operates identically to a dominate monster spell performed by a caster with a level equal to the Plagas’ Hit Dice Χ2
